RANGITIKEI ITEMS

Marton, April S. A progressive pairs tournament was played on tho Marton bowling green on Monday, anti resulted in W. Dunean (skip) defeating G. Duck (skip) in the final, by a small margin. On Friday tho final for tho Rangitikei Bowling Shield will take place at Marton, between two rinks from Huuterville and a' team from Tail; ape. Mr. A. T. Gatrell, formerly of the Argyle Hotel (Hunterville), has taken over tho new Marton Hotel from Mr. J. Hannan, who intends to follow fanning pursuits in Matiere. A team of Hataitai cricketers spent the Easter holidays in Taihape, and took ptfrt inNlirco matches with local player's. Tho first match resulted in a win for the city team by a margin of 48 runs, but in the second, which was against Moawhango, they were defeated by 32 runs. In the third game Taihape won, the margin on this ocasion being only 28 runs. Tho Rangitikei football season will open next week, the juniors playing their first matches on Wednesday, and tho seniors on the following Saturday. The prospects are reported to bo even brighter than they were last year.
